CD4^+、CD25^+调节性T细胞在重型乙型肝炎发病中的作用

摘    要:目的探讨CD4+、CD25+调节性T细胞(CD4+、CD25+ Tr)在重型乙型肝炎病人发病机制中的作用。方法采用流式细胞术检测重型乙型肝炎病人及对照组外周血CD4+、CD25+ Tr的水平及应用PCR测定重型乙型肝炎病人及对照组外周血中HBVDNA滴度。结果重型乙型肝炎组外周血CD4+、CD25+ Tr的百分率为(2.63±0.83)%,较慢性乙型肝炎组的(4.15±1.17)%差异有显著性(P〈0.05),较无症状HBV携带者组及健康对照组差异有非常显著性(P均〈0.01);重型乙型肝炎组外周血HBVDNA滴度为1.2×10^4copies/ml,较慢性乙型肝炎组(2.3×10^6copies/ml)和无症状HBV携带者(7.8×105copies/ml)差异有非常显著性(P均〈0.01);不同乙型肝炎病人外周血CD4^+、CD25^+ Tr的百分率与HBVDNA滴度正相关。结论CD4^+、CD25+^ Tr能抑制T细胞对HBV的免疫反应;重型乙型肝炎患者发病与CD4^+、CD25^+ Tr表达过低有关。

Possible role of CD4+ CD25+ regulatory T cells in the pathogenesis of severe hepatitis B

Abstract:Objective To explore the possible role of CD4^+ , CD^+regulatory T cells in the pathogenesis of severe hepatitis B. Methods The frequency of CD4 ^+ , CD25^+ Tr in the peripheral blood mononuclear cells (PBMCs) from hepatitis B patients and healthy controls were detected by flow cytometry and their HBVDNA serum levels were detected by PCR. Results 1. A lower proportion of CD4 ^+ , CD25^+ Tr in PBMCs was found in severe hepatitis B patients(mean% ,2.63 + 0.83)when compared with chronic hepatitis B patients(mean% ,4.15 ± 1.17, P 〈 0.05) , chronic asymptomatic HBV carriers(P 〈 0.01) and healthy controls (P 〈0.01) 2.There were significant differences on HBVDNA serum levels of Severe hepatitis B patients(1.2× 10^4 copies/ml) when compared with chronic hepatitis B patients( 2.3 ×10^6copies/ml, P 〈 0.01 ) , chronic asymptomatic HBV carriers (7.8 × 10^5copies/ nil, P 〈 0.01 ) 3. Correlation analysis showed that there was positive correlation between HBVDNA serum levels and the frequency of CD4^ + , CD25^ + Tr in PBMCs in hepatitis B patients. Conclusions CD4 ^+ , CD25^ + Tr could suppress T cell response against hepatitis B vires and the low expression of CD4^+ , CD25^+ Tr in PBMCs is correlated with pathogenesis of severe hepatitis B.
